Questions & Answers

What companies run services between Batumi, Georgia and Porto, Portugal?

El Al and Arkia Israel Airlines fly from Batumi International Airport (BUS) to Francisco De Sá Carneiro Airport (OPO) twice a week. Alternatively, you can take a bus from Batumi Central to Trindade via Istanbul Aksaray, Istanbul Hotel Montenegro, Belgrade New Bus Station, Beograd, Autobuska stanica, Lyon, Perrache Bus Station, Porto - Hospital de São João, and Hospital São João in around 3d 15h.
